javascript - 延迟加载破坏了灯箱

标签 javascript lazy-loading lightbox

使用这个lazy-loading code ,我的lightbox中断:单击图像会显示灯箱,但没有图像。

通过检查检查器,我可以看到 lightbox img 标签没有 src 值。我猜灯箱会在延迟加载将属性和值分配给图像之前检查 src。

如何解决这个问题?

最佳答案

您也许可以使用data-fullsize documentation中提到的参数- 如果在每个 <img> 上都设置了此项标签,它们应该在打开图库时加载。

HTML 中的示例(使用您提供的链接中的延迟加载示例):

<img data-lazy="img/cow.jpeg" data-fullsize="img/cow.jpeg">

关于javascript - 延迟加载破坏了灯箱,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/57689535/

相关文章:

javascript - 如何将关闭按钮X设置为Bootstrap画廊灯箱?

javascript - SVG:在折线上应用过滤器会隐藏折线

javascript - 获取带有 Masonry 对象的容器

javascript - esri new Portal(myUrl) 返回 dojo 错误 : CancelError "All requests canceled"

c# - Entity Framework 代码优先延迟加载

java - 我可以在运行时更改 create SQL Query 的 Lazy 属性值吗?

javascript - 全局变量的模式

Angular 5 延迟加载不显示某些模块

javascript - 灯箱在 IE 8 中不工作

jquery - 灯箱YouTube影片